Biomarkers

A biomarker also called biological marker, generally refers to a measurable indicator of some biological state or condition, by which a particular pathological or physiological process, disease, etc., can be identified.

It can be a traceable substance that is introduced into an organism as a means to examine organ function or other aspects of health.
